Which is better SRM, PDPU, IITRAM or MANIPAL?

SJ
Sakshi Jain Posted On : October 27th, 2020
B.Tech Computer Science and Engineering, Pandit Deendayal Energy University, Gandhinagar (2020)

SRM has been accredited 'A++' Grade by NAAC and is ranked 41st in India by NIRF whereas PDPU got an 'A' grade by NAAC and is graded Autonomy by UGC. It's ranked 177th in India by NIRF. On the other hand, IITRAM is graded Autonomy by UGC. It's ranked 201st in India by NIRF. Manipal has been accredited by NAAC with an 'A' grade and is ranked 45th in India by NIRF.

Admissions:

SRM

  • The college accepts students based on the JEE Main and SRMJEEE scores with 50% in 10+2.
  • The total fee for B.Tech programs is 10.1 lakhs.

PDPU

  • The college accepts students based on the JEE Main score with 45% in 10+2.
  • The total fee for B.Tech programs is 9.73 lakhs.

IITRAM

  • The college accepts students based on the JEE Main and GUJCET scores with 75% in 10+2.
  • The total fee for B.Tech programs is 3.54 lakhs.

Manipal

  • The college accepts students based on the JEE Main and MET scores with 50% in 10+2.
  • The total fee for B.Tech programs is 17.06 lakhs.

Placements:

SRM

  • The placement rate of last year is about 92% with the highest package of INR 41.6 LPA and the average package of INR 5.35 LPA.
  • Top recruiters of 2020 are Amazon, Samsung, CISCO, Qualcomm, Directi, Goldman Sachs, Google, HSBC, SAP Labs, Huawei, Philips, Dell, Vedanta, Hero Motocorp, Honda, Tata Technologies, L&T, Hyundai Motors, etc.

PDPU

  • The placement rate of last year is about 70% with the highest package of INR 16.6 LPA and the average package of INR 6.75 LPA.
  • Top recruiters of 2020 are Adani Power, Berger Paints, Byju’s, Cloud 24*7 Inc, Gujarat State Petronet Ltd, Honeywell, L&T Technology Services, Mahindra & Mahindra, MG Motors, OPS Hub, Nyara Energy, Reliance Industries, Synoptek, TCS, Tata Power, Worley, ZealousWeb, etc.

IITRAM

  • The placement rate of last year is about 83% with the highest package of INR 5 LPA and the average package of INR 3 LPA.
  • College provides internship opportunities with some paid and some unpaid internships for NGOs etc.
  • Top recruiters of 2020 are Aegon Life Insurance Company, Gujarat Gas Limited, Hitech solutions LLP, Infosys Limited, Tata Chemicals Limited, Torrent Power Limited, Universal Hunt Group Ahmedabad, Wipro Limited, etc.

Manipal

  • The placement rate of last year is about 80% with the highest package of INR 22.38 LPA and the average package of INR 7.2 LPA.
  • It provides internship opportunities around 40% of students got internships.
  • Top recruiters of 2020 are Microsoft, Deloitte, Accenture, Amazon, Samsung, CISCO, HDFC Bank, Directi, Google, SAP Labs, Philips, Dell, Vedanta, Tata Technologies, L&T, Mahindra & Mahindra, etc.

Now the choice of selection depends entirely on you as per your requirements.

Are the NIT Megalaya and NIT Nagaland good in terms of placements and studies?

MP
Mrunal Patil Posted On : November 10th, 2020
Studied Computer Science Engineering at National Institute of Technology, Meghalaya (2019)

NIT Meghalaya is ranked 68th among the engineering colleges in India by NIRF Ranking 2019. The placement record of this institute is quite good by providing almost 90% placements every year. 

NIT Nagaland is one of the 30 NITs in India by having its campus and providing all its students’ requirements. The institute ranks 151 by NIRF Ranking and provides nearly 80% placements every year. 

Admission process:

NIT Meghalaya

  • The minimum eligibility criteria to apply for BTech is 10+2 with a minimum aggregate of 75% marks. 
  • The candidates have to pass the JEE Main exam followed by a JoSAA counselling to get admission.
  • The cutoff required is 10930 - 29211.
  • The fee required is INR 5.68 LPA. 
  • The total intake is 646.

NIT Nagaland

  • The admission process for BTech is a minimum of 75% marks in 10+2 along with JEE Main.
  • The final selection requires JoSAA counselling conducted by the institute. 
  • The cutoff required for admission is 1338 - 3011.
  • The fee required for admission is INR 4.8 LPA.
  • The intake for admission is 205.

Placements:

NIT Nagaland hosted over 12 recruiters from various sectors of the industry. NIT Meghalaya witnessed the participation of 102 recruiters. 

Both these institutes offered 105 placement offers in top-quality companies. The department of CSE got the highest placement in both the institutes.

Which would be a better option for an MBA, Brainware University Kolkata or PIBM Pune?

GC
Geeta Chawla Posted On : September 21st, 2020
MBA in Marketing, Savitribai Phule Pune University (2018)

Brainware University is a Private University situated in Kolkata. The college is recognized by UGC, AIU, and DSIR and has been recognized by PCI, BCI, and WBNC. The college was ranked 67th on the basis of faculty and placements in India by EW India Private University Rankings. The fees for the course is 3.7 Lakhs for a period of two years.

Pune Institute of Business Management(PIBM) is one of the premium business schools in the country. The college has received various accolades such as the Best Education Brands 2018 by The Economic Times and Best Emerging Institute of India by BBC Knowledge. The fees for the course is 3.10 lakhs for a period of two years.

Admission Procedure

  • Brainware: The prerequisite to apply for this course at Brainware is securing 50% in graduation in BCA or any course having mathematics. Further, students are required to appear for CAT/ MAT/ XAT/ WBJEEMAT or any other entrance of national importance. Students are finally selected on the basis of the GD & PI round.

  • PIBM: The prerequisite for applying to MBA at PIBM is scoring 50% marks in graduation. Further, students are selected on the basis of CAT/XAT/CMAT/ATMA/PMAT examinations.

Facilities

  • Brainware: The college is built over a large 9-acre campus. The college has a huge library with a rich collection of journals, magazines, research reports, and videos. The college also has separate in-campus boys and girls hostels and a number of laboratories. The college also provides a gym, sports facilities, recreation rooms, cafeterias, and shuttle service for students. The campus is also equipped with Wi-Fi facilities.

  • PIBM: The college is built over a 2.5-acre campus. The college has a library, hostels, sports facilities, cafeteria, laboratories, and a gym. The college also provides hostel facilities for its students.

Placements

  • Brainware: Companies such as PwC, ICICI, TCS, and Wipro come for placements for MBA students. Nearly all students are placed before the final examinations and those without a placement offer are given special attention by the placement cell of the college. The average package at the college is 2.5LPA.

  • PIBM: The company has a placement rate of 80%. Companies such as Amazon, IDBI, Godrej, and Reliance come for placements. The average package offered is 7LPA, with the highest package going up to 17LPA.

Brainware University scores higher on the basis of infrastructure and facilities offered. However, PIBM has better ranking and higher placement packages. Those interested in better placements should opt for PIBM. However, those not interested in bagging placements via the college can pursue MBA from Brainware. Preferences of the city should also be taken into account before making a decision.

Which Canadian university is better for a foundation course, Ryerson University, University of Manitoba or Dalhousie University?

AD
Angie Dawson Posted On : February 3rd, 2021
MLIS from Dalhousie University

While all these have their own perks, it's a given to prefer Dalhousie over Ryerson and Manitoba. QS Graduate Employability Rankings 2020 has ranked only Dalhousie University at #301-500. Ryerson is your best choice if you're planning to live in a big city- while the others are situated in small towns. Still, all three have pretty similar foundation courses and ultimately depends on how seriously you take it.

Ryerson University is known for many leading programs like Journalism, Sports Media, Arts, Communication and Design, Community Services, Engineering, and Business; there are some specialised programs only for international students with the Ryerson ESL Foundation Program. It has 62 undergraduate programs and 49 minor technical programs.

The University of Manitoba is one of the oldest medical-doctoral research universities known for its professional schools like law, engineering, business, medicine, dentistry, architecture which has a total of 108 different degrees, diplomas, and certificates.

Dalhousie University is known for many leading programs like Arts & Humanities, Clinical, pre-clinical & health, Engineering & Technology, Life sciences, Physical sciences, Social sciences, and Business & Economics. It has 120 undergraduate programs, and 80+ postgraduate and doctorate programs.Ryerson University has been ranked #601-800, the University of Manitoba has been ranked #351-400, and Dalhousie University has been ranked #251-300 by The Times Higher Education World University Rankings 2021.

All these three universities have a good placement with 86.7% Employment rate of Ryerson University, 83% for the University of Manitoba, and 84% for Dalhousie University.

Which is a better college for finance - NIBM or KJ?

AS
Abhilasa Sen Posted On : November 4th, 2020
K. J. Somaiya College of Engineering

With the well-versed diversity and well-facilitated campus, both the colleges are in a league of its own. There are very few management institutes that offer specialization in financial studies as a separate course. NIBM and KJ are placed in top among these few Institutes.

Ranking:

  • KJ is considered one of the best colleges in India with a 56 NIRF 2020 rank and 5th rank by the Times 2020.

  • NIBM is also one of the best in India and is ranked above 100 by NIRF.

Admission:

KJ:

  • Admission for the courses is done based on the score for CAT/CMAT/GMAT/XAT with a 50% graduation score.

  • The cutoff score of GMAT is 95+ percentile, cut off score of CMAT is 95+ percentile, and cut off score of CAT is 85 percentile.

NIBM:

  • Admission for the courses is done based on the score for CAT/CMAT.

  • NIBM Pune also accepts the MAT score. The cutoff score of MAT is 94+ percentile, cut off score of CMAT is 94+ percentile, cut off score of CAT is 80 percentile.

  • The final selection is done by the university based on the written ability test (WAT) and Personal Interview (PI).

Courses Offered:

NIBM:

  • NIBM offers a full-time PG Diploma in Management program (PGDM) in Banking and finance and one course in MBA.

  • The total fee for the MBA course is about 7 Lakhs.

KJ:

  • KJ offers a full-time PG Diploma in Management program (PGDM) in Banking along with finance and 12 different courses in MBA.

  • The course fee is about 15 Lakhs.

Placement:

NIBM:

  • NIBM Pune has a 100% placement record.

  • They provide many internships and social development projects for students to avail of a better job opportunity.

  • The highest salary offered was 14.5 LPA with an average salary of 9.44 LPA.

KJ:

  • KJ also has a 100% placement record.

  • The highest salary offered was 27 LPA with an average salary of 9.50 LPA.

The Faculty is considered better in KJ than in NIBM due to its better ranking. Also, the placement and internship opportunities are more in KJ than in NIBM. So, considering the statistics it can be said KJ is better than NIBM in a few aspects.
